Sustainable Service-Strategic Perspectives
Abstract
This chapter provides a strategic perspective on “Green ICT”, or “Sustainable Service”. It argues that strategy and sustainability are inextricably linked, and that a company that does not build sustainability into the heart of its strategy is a company that will not be sustainable in the unstable world of climate change and scarce resources. It proposes that ICT Service Providers not only become sustainable themselves, but also provide innovative services that can open up opportunities for companies in all industries to develop and implement their strategic sustainability agenda through the use of ICT. It defines five key aspects of a sustainable organisation: beyond reducing carbon emissions and recycling, a sustainable company, in both senses of the word, also needs to become antifragile, transparent and fundamentally social (rather than just socially conscious). For each aspect, it provides example of how this has, or could be done. The author concludes that unless business and governments react urgently and comprehensively in each of these five aspects, there may not be a planet to do business on in our children's lifetime.
